Top Best Hammer Drills Under $100: Buyer’s Guide 2024

Power and performance

Choosing the appropriate tool involves understanding the motor wattage and RPM, which determine how effectively the device handles various materials. A higher motor wattage often translates to better torque, allowing for smoother drilling into tougher surfaces.

The impact rate influences how many hammering actions occur per minute, directly affecting the efficiency when penetrating concrete or masonry. Drilling capacity specifies the maximum diameter a tool can handle, guiding users toward the right size for their projects. When deciding between corded and cordless options, consider portability versus consistent power supply; corded models tend to offer unlimited runtime and steady performance, while cordless versions provide flexibility and convenience for working in areas without easy access to power outlets.

Battery life and charging for cordless models

When exploring options for cordless models, the battery type and capacity play a significant role in determining how long the tool will operate during use. Lithium-ion batteries are often preferred due to their lighter weight and longer lifespan compared to older nickel-cadmium types.

Charging time varies between models, with some batteries replenishing power in under an hour while others may take several hours; availability of spare batteries is a helpful feature allowing uninterrupted work by swapping a depleted battery for a charged one. Additionally, compatibility of the battery with other tools from the same brand can add convenience and value, as a single battery system can power multiple devices within a workshop or home setup. Considering these aspects will help in selecting a cordless drill that meets both your project demands and convenience needs effectively.

Features and versatility

When choosing a hammer drill, paying attention to variable speed settings can make a significant difference in how well the tool adapts to various materials and tasks. Being able to control speed allows for greater precision when drilling into surfaces like wood, metal, or masonry.

A reversible function and clutch add to the drill’s functionality by offering easy switching between forward and reverse directions, which helps with removing screws or clearing jams. The clutch provides protection against overdriving screws or damaging the material by slipping when resistance is too high. Many models come with included accessories and attachments such as different drill bits, screwdriver heads, and depth gauges, adding versatility right out of the box.

These extras expand the range of projects one can tackle, making the tool more useful for both simple household jobs and more demanding tasks. Considering these features can help find a hammer drill that balances power, control, and convenience effectively.

How Does The Performance Of Budget Hammer Drills Compare To Higher-Priced Models?

Budget hammer drills generally offer decent performance for light to moderate tasks, making them suitable for DIY enthusiasts and occasional use. They typically have lower power, shorter battery life, and fewer features compared to higher-priced models. As a result, they may struggle with heavy-duty materials or prolonged use. In contrast, higher-priced hammer drills deliver greater power, durability, and advanced features such as brushless motors and enhanced ergonomics. These models are designed for professional or frequent use, ensuring better performance, efficiency, and longer lifespan under demanding conditions.

Are Corded Or Cordless Hammer Drills Better Under The $1Price Range?

When choosing between corded and cordless hammer drills under the $100 price range, cordless models offer greater convenience and portability. They allow freedom of movement without being tethered to an outlet, making them ideal for quick tasks and outdoor use. However, their battery life and power may be limited at this price point. Corded hammer drills, on the other hand, typically provide consistent power and unlimited runtime, which is advantageous for prolonged or heavy-duty work. If your projects require continuous drilling and maximum torque, a corded drill under $100 might be the better choice. Ultimately, the decision depends on your specific needs and work environment.
